New legal principles launched on International Women's Day to advance decriminalization efforts – Global Commission on HIV and the Law

The International Committee of Jurists (ICJ) along with UNAIDS and the Office of the High Commissioner for Human Rights (OHCHR) officially launched a new set of expert jurist legal principles to guide the application of international human rights law to criminal law. The ‘8 March principles’ as they are called lay out a human rights-based approach… ....

UNAIDS welcomes Angeli Achrekar and Christine Stegling as Deputy Executive Directors

United Nations Secretary-General Antonio Guterres has today announced the appointment of UNAIDS two Deputy Executive Directors. Angeli Achrekar, who is currently Principal Deputy U.S. Global AIDS Coordinator, PEPFAR, will be UNAIDS Deputy Executive Director for the Programme Branch.
